This week I have also created my first Etsy treasury. I have been a member of Etsy for years and I decided to feature some of the wonderful talent there is out there.
For this, you have to come up with a theme and then using that theme link back to fellow Etsians and their product you have featured. I decided as it is the British Summertime (although it may not seem it) to go with a 'British Summer Theme'
